WebIn general terms, a holdover occurs when a tenant maintains possession or occupancy of leased premises, past the expiration date of the lease agreement. Absent a provision in the lease, a landlord may treat a holdover “tenant” as no tenant at all, but as a trespasser, and initiate eviction proceedings (after Ohio’s “Statutory 3-day Notice”). WebThe essential elements of holding over are simply (1) the lease has ended, and (2) the tenant remains in possession. WebOct 6, 2024 · Holding Over. When you hold over your expired lease, your tenancy is converted to a monthly tenancy agreement. You should be aware that unless your lease specifically states otherwise, you will require the landlord’s consent to do this.
